.banner-with-content div:empty{display:block}.banner-with-content{margin-top:var(--section-margin-top);margin-bottom:var(--section-margin-bottom);padding-top:var(--section-padding-top);padding-bottom:var(--section-padding-bottom);text-align:center;position:relative}.banner-with-content .background{position:absolute;top:0;left:0;width:100%;height:100%;background-size:cover;background-position:center;background-repeat:no-repeat}.banner-with-content .container{padding:0 20px;position:relative;width:var(--container-width);max-width:100%}.banner-with-content .overlay{position:absolute;width:100%;height:100%;top:0;left:0;background:#000;opacity:var(--overlay-opacity);z-index:2}.banner-with-content .content{width:var(--content-width);max-width:100%;text-align:var(--content-text-alignment);position:absolute;margin:var(--content-margin);padding:0 20px;z-index:3}.banner-with-content .title{font-size:var(--title-font-size);color:var(--title-color);text-transform:none}.banner-with-content p{font-size:var(--text-font-size);margin:0 auto;color:var(--text-color)}.banner-with-content .button{background-color:#8e5491;color:#fff;border-color:transparent;margin-top:1.5em}.banner-with-content .button:hover{background-color:#000}.banner-with-content img{height:auto;width:70em;max-width:100%;margin:2.5em auto 0;display:block}
/*# sourceMappingURL=/cdn/shop/t/174/assets/banner-with-content.css.map */
